Swarovski 2013 Christmas shop Ornament 5004489 View larger
  • Swarovski 2013 Christmas shop Ornament 5004489
  • Swarovski 2013 Christmas shop Ornament 5004489

Swarovski 2013 Christmas shop Ornament 5004489

Swarovski 2013 Christmas shop Ornament 5004489, Swarovski 2013 Christmas Ornament 5004489 fashion

$114.00

SAVE 50% OFF

$57.00

- +

Add to wishlist


Frasers Plus

$0 today, followed by 3 monthly payments of $30.97, interest free. Read More


Swarovski 2013 Christmas shop Ornament 5004489

Swarovski 2013 Christmas shop Ornament 5004489, Swarovski 2013 Christmas Ornament 5004489.

Description

Product Name: Swarovski 2013 Christmas shop Ornament 5004489
Swarovski shop 2013 Christmas Ornament 5004489.

Swarovski 2013 Christmas shop Ornament 5004489